Compilation fails in function reading /etc/mnttab on Solaris

Compilation is broken because of the typo. In file src/jrd/isc_file.cpp line 
1388 (function Mnt::get() for Solaris) reads as follows:

const int n = fscanf(mnt_tab.mtab, "%s %s %s %s %s ", device, mount_point, 
type, opts, ftime);

but my guess is it should read:

const int n = fscanf(mtab, "%s %s %s %s %s ", device, mount_point, type, opts, 
ftime); 

There is an error reported by compiler as unknown mnt_tab  in the first 
argument.
